The Ultimate Guide to Coffee Machines: Brewing the Perfect Cup
Coffee, a cherished beverage delighted in by millions around the globe, owes its tasty intricacy to an elaborate procedure of extraction that begins with a good coffee machine. From espresso makers to drip coffee machines, comprehending the varieties and functions of these devices can considerably improve the coffee experience. This post digs into the different types of coffee machines, their features, and how to pick the best one for your needs, making sure every cup you brew is ideal.
Types of Coffee Machines
Coffee machines can be found in various types, each designed to create distinct coffee designs. Here is a breakdown of the most typical types:
Type of Coffee Machine | Description | Best For |
---|---|---|
Drip Coffee Maker | Brews coffee by leaking hot water over ground coffee. | Big homes and workplace settings. |
Espresso Machine | Utilizes high pressure to require hot water through coffee premises. | Espresso fans and café-style beverages. |
French Press | Immersion brewing approach that steeps coffee before pushing the grounds. | Those who choose full-bodied coffee. |
Single Serve | Brew one cup of coffee at a time utilizing pods or capsules. | Convenience candidates and light coffee drinkers. |

Cold Brew Maker | Steeps coffee premises in cold water for a prolonged period. | Fans of smooth, less acidic coffee. |
Drip Coffee Makers
Drip coffee makers are perhaps the most common kind of coffee machine found in homes and offices. They operate by heating water in a reservoir and then leaking it through a filter filled with coffee premises. This method leads to a flavorful pot of coffee that can serve numerous cups.
Benefits:
- Brews big amounts.
- Basic to utilize and keep.
- Programmable alternatives for hassle-free mornings.
Espresso Machines
Espresso machines are preferred by those who enjoy focused coffee drinks, such as espressos or lattes. They utilize steam pressure to extract coffee from finely ground beans, producing a robust shot of espresso.
Benefits:
- Quality and strength of espresso.
- Versatility in brewing numerous coffee drinks.
- Often includes a steam wand for frothing milk.
French Press
The French press provides a full-bodied and rich taste due to its immersion developing technique, where coffee premises high in hot water before being pushed down with a plunger.
Advantages:
- Full extraction of tastes and oils.
- No requirement for paper filters.
- Easy and economical.
Single Serve Machines
Single-serve machines, frequently utilizing coffee pods or pills, are developed for those who value speed and benefit over quantity. They are ideal for anyone who delights in a fast cup of coffee without the need for sophisticated setups.
Advantages:
- Quick and hassle-free.
- Wide array of tastes and styles.
- Very little clean-up needed.
Pour-Over Coffee Makers
Pour-over coffee makers are for the discerning coffee drinker who values complex developing techniques. This manual approach allows one to manage all variables, consisting of water temperature, pouring speed, and extraction time.
Advantages:
- Control over developing parameters.
- Improved taste profile.
- Artistic and engaging brewing procedure.
Cold Brew Makers
Cold brew makers steep coffee premises in cold water for an extended period (usually 12-24 hours), leading to a smooth, less acidic drink ideal for hot summer days.
Advantages:
- Smooth and mild taste.
- Low level of acidity.
- Can be made in large amounts for storage.
Picking the Right Coffee Machine
Selecting the best coffee machine can be overwhelming, given the multitude of options readily available. Here are several factors to think about:
- Type of Coffee: Determine what kind of coffee you delight in most– drip, espresso, French press, and so on.
- Capacity: Consider just how much coffee you usually brew. Are you making just one cup, or do you need a pot for several servings?
- Relieve of Use: Some machines require more expertise than others. Consider how much effort and time you desire to invest.
- Maintenance: Each coffee maker features different cleaning and maintenance requirements. Think about how frequently you desire to clean your machine.
- Spending plan: Coffee machines vary from cost-effective to high-end designs. Choose what fits your budget while still satisfying your needs.
With a plethora of coffee machines on the marketplace, finding the ideal one for you can be a rewarding journey that improves your coffee experience. By comprehending the various types and considering your personal preferences and lifestyle, anyone can brew a remarkable cup of coffee in the house.
FAQs
1. What is the very best kind of coffee machine for beginners?Drip coffee machine are typically the very best choice for newbies due to their simpleness and ease of use. 2. Can I make espresso without an espresso machine?While true espresso needs specific pressure, you can use options like a Moka pot to create a coffee that closely looks like espresso. 3. How frequently need to I clean my coffee machine?It’s recommended to clean your coffee machine after every usage for drip machines
and when a month for deep cleansing. For single-serve machines, follow the manufacturer’s recommendations. 4. What grind size must I use for a French press?A coarse grind is ideal for French press brewing, as it permits for proper extraction without obstructing the filter.
5. Is cold brew coffee healthier than hot brewed coffee?Cold brew coffee is typically lower in level of acidity, which can be much easier on the stomach for some individuals. Nevertheless, both kinds of coffee can be part of a healthy diet plan.
